Bat infestation services typically involve identifying and removing bats from residential or commercial properties. Service providers assess the extent of the bat presence, locate entry points, and implement humane exclusion methods to prevent re-entry. The process often includes sealing access points and installing one-way doors or other devices that allow bats to exit but not re-enter, ensuring the colony can leave without harm before the area is sealed off permanently.
These services address a variety of problems associated with bat infestations, including property damage, unpleasant odors, and health concerns. Bats can cause structural damage by roosting in walls, attics, or eaves, and their droppings-called guano-may accumulate and lead to unsanitary conditions. Additionally, bat droppings can harbor pathogens that pose health risks to inhabitants, making removal and exclusion crucial for maintaining a safe environment.
Properties that typically utilize bat infestation services include residential homes, especially those with attic spaces or unused attics, as well as commercial buildings like warehouses, barns, and churches. Structures with accessible eaves, vents, or cracks are more susceptible to bat entry and often require professional assistance to effectively address the issue. Even buildings in rural or semi-rural areas may seek these services to prevent ongoing problems caused by bat colonies.

Inspection Costs - The cost for a bat infestation inspection typically ranges from $100 to $300, depending on the size of the property and inspection complexity. For example, a standard home in Kingston, OK might fall within this range.
Removal Services - Bat removal services generally cost between $300 and $900, with larger or more complicated infestations tending toward the higher end. Local service providers can assess the specific needs of each property to provide accurate estimates.
Exclusion Costs - Exclusion work, which involves sealing entry points, usually costs between $200 and $600 per property. The final price depends on the number of entry points and the extent of the work needed.
Ongoing Prevention - Preventative measures, such as installing bat-proofing devices, often range from $150 to $500. These costs vary based on the size of the building and the complexity of the exclusion process.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How do I know if I have a bat infestation? Signs of a bat infestation include seeing bats around your property, hearing scratching or squeaking sounds in walls or attics, and discovering droppings or urine stains near entry points.
What methods do local pros use to remove bats? Service providers typically use humane exclusion techniques to safely remove bats and seal entry points to prevent re-entry.
Are there any health risks associated with bat infestations? Yes, bats can carry diseases such as rabies, and their droppings may contribute to mold growth, making professional removal important for health safety.
